About me

I have an advanced diploma in Clinical Hypnotherapy and use this as well as a combination of other techniques including NLP and CBT. I support clients for a range of issues including anxiety and insomnia, PTSD, inner child healing, emotional eating, trichotillomania (BFRB) and weight loss. I am qualified to support adults as well as children from 5 years old.

Training, qualifications & experience

I hold an Advanced Diploma in Clinical Hypnotherapy which I was awarded with after my GQCH (initial Clinical Hypnotherapy Diploma).

Clinical Hypnotherapy is a modern approach based on the latest scientific research, including neuroscience. I hold a degree in psychology and have been studying the brain for years.

I have a diploma in yoga therapy which is when I first became interested in trauma and inner child healing. After qualifying a a hypnotherapist, I went on to gain further qualifications in trauma and PTSD which has allowed me to support clients through life changing experiences.

I have achieved further qualification in children and adolescent hypnotherapy and I am now happy to offer my services to anyone from 5 years and older.

Prior to hypnotherapy, I worked as a Primary School Teacher for many years. Part of my role here was to support new teachers into the profession and mentor them long-term to enjoy a successful teaching career.

The General Hypnotherapy Register (GHR)

Hypnotherapists may become members of the General Hypnotherapy Register if they satisfy certain criteria with regard to both training and ongoing requirements as determined from time to time by the General Hypnotherapy Standards Council (GHSC).

Members are either registered at Practitioner status (which confirms that the GHR acknowledges their qualification to practice), or Affiliate status. Although Affiliate level registrants will have completed a sufficient number of training hours to equip them to commence seeing clients on a limited basis, the GHR does not acknowledge them to have yet been trained to full practitioner level.

All GHR Registered Practitioners are required to accept the published Code of Ethics and Complaints & Disciplinary Procedure.
